Frequently Asked Questions
- Q: What is Moong Dal Flour made of? A: Moong Dal Flour is made from one hundred percent split yellow mung beans. It is known for its fine texture and nutritional benefits.
- Q: How large is the Moong Dal Flour package? A: The Moong Dal Flour package contains thirty-two ounces. This is equivalent to two pounds of flour, making it suitable for various culinary uses.
- Q: Is Moong Dal Flour gluten-free? A: Yes, Moong Dal Flour is gluten-free. It is a great alternative for those with gluten sensitivities or celiac disease.
- Q: How do I use Moong Dal Flour? A: You can use Moong Dal Flour to make dishes like chilla or pancakes. Simply mix it with water and seasonings to create a batter.
- Q: Can I use Moong Dal Flour for baking? A: Yes, Moong Dal Flour can be used for baking. It adds a unique flavor and can be combined with other flours for different recipes.
- Q: Is Moong Dal Flour suitable for vegetarian diets? A: Yes, Moong Dal Flour is suitable for vegetarian diets. It is plant-based and provides a good source of protein and nutrients.
- Q: How should I store Moong Dal Flour? A: Store Moong Dal Flour in a cool, dry place. Keep it in an airtight container to maintain freshness and prevent moisture.
- Q: What is the shelf life of Moong Dal Flour? A: The shelf life of Moong Dal Flour is typically six to twelve months when stored properly. Always check for any signs of spoilage before use.
- Q: Can I freeze Moong Dal Flour? A: Yes, you can freeze Moong Dal Flour. Freezing helps extend its shelf life and preserves its quality.
- Q: Is Moong Dal Flour safe for children? A: Yes, Moong Dal Flour is safe for children. It is a nutritious ingredient that can be included in various recipes for kids.
- Q: How does Moong Dal Flour compare to regular flour? A: Moong Dal Flour is higher in protein and fiber compared to regular wheat flour. It also has a different flavor profile, making it unique in cooking.
- Q: Can I use Moong Dal Flour for thickening sauces? A: Yes, Moong Dal Flour can be used as a thickening agent for sauces. It provides a smooth texture and adds nutritional value.
- Q: Is Moong Dal Flour suitable for people with nut allergies? A: Yes, Moong Dal Flour is suitable for people with nut allergies. It is made from mung beans and does not contain nuts.
- Q: What types of dishes can I make with Moong Dal Flour? A: You can make a variety of dishes with Moong Dal Flour, including pancakes, chillas, and even savory snacks. Its versatility makes it a great addition to many recipes.
